Responsibilities Telemetry RNs (Tele RNs) consult with health care team members to assess, plan, implement and evaluate patient care plans. The Tele RN utilizes machines that measure a patient's heart rate, blood pressure, breathing rate, as well as blood oxygen levels and electrocardiogram information. Tele RN job respon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
•   Tele RNs prepare, administer, and record prescribed medications and report an adverse reaction to medications in accordance with policies
•   Prepare equipment and assist physician during examination and treatment of patient
•   Identify irregular telemetry readings and notify the appropriate medical team member
